Frequently Asked Questions

How much does an MOT test and service cost in St Ives?
MOT tests are fixed at £54.50. Full servicing costs depend on your vehicle's make and mileage; get a quote from your local St Ives mechanic.
Can I find a VAT-registered mechanic in St Ives?
Yes. Many St Ives vehicle repair businesses are VAT-registered. Ask your mechanic for their VAT number and invoice details when booking.
How quickly can I get my car repaired in St Ives?
Routine servicing usually takes 1–2 hours. MOT tests take 45 minutes to an hour. Emergency repairs depend on parts availability; contact your mechanic directly.
